Dr. House Meets Anime in an Upcoming Adaptation of Detective Karte’s Light Novel

Elementary, my dear Karte.

Giovanna De ItaBy Giovanna De ItaApril 4, 20242 Mins Read
Detective Karte Anime
Image Source: Aniplex

Not all anime is romance and action at full blast; like everything else, there are different stories for everyone. So, if you’ve watched Dr. House or Grey’s Anatomy for the fifth time, or miss the mysteries from Apothecary Diaries, there might be something interesting for you. Aniplex announced with a teaser the anime adaptation of the light novel Ameku Takao no Suiri Karte or Detective Karte in its translation. This series, with its deeper themes and more bizarre and unexplainable medical mysteries, offers a unique viewing experience that is sure to captivate anime fans.

Detective Karte’s Upcoming Anime Might Be a Blast From the Past As Well

The original work is by author Mikito Chinen, who also created My Dog is a Death God, Masked Ward, and Real Face. So, it’s safe to assume the story will immerse its viewers in what happens in every frame of each chapter. However, the illustrations, designed by Noizi Ito, may evoke a sense of nostalgia for those who have been watching anime since the early 2000s. Ito is mainly known for her work on Shakugan no Shana and Haruhi Suzumiya. But now, this illustrator brings a familiar yet unique style to Detective Karte, ensuring a visual treat for all veterans and new anime enthusiasts equally.

As for the story, we have the general diagnosis department of Ten’ikai General Hospital, where the doctors send patients with rare diseases or who die for unknown reasons. However, Detective Karte, the most intelligent and experienced person regarding “unique” cases, will always find the most logical answer for every case in this anime. If you also enjoyed Ron Kamonohashi’s Forbidden Deductions, Karte could be Ron’s equal. Unfortunately, it was only revealed that they are already working on this adaptation, but there is still no approximate release date, so we will have to wait for more news. Still, it is nice to add another show to the long list of “must-watch” we all have.
